73. Showering and Shining

1 “Be like the Father,” says Jesus to me,
“Born of his Spirit,” be joyous and free;
Showing the sinner there’s mercy above,
Show’ring and shining the blessings of love.

Refrain:
Show’ring and shining sweet blessings, bright sunbeams,
Show’ring and shining the blessings of love.

2 “Be like the Father,” receiving his grace,
Seeing unclouded the light of his face;
This is the life that my Saviour commands,
Lift me, O Christ, by thy life-giving hands! [Refrain]

3 “Be like the Father,” then must I abide
Under the fountain of Calvary’s tide;
Freshly anoint me, dear Saviour, I pray,
Bless me with purity, keep me today. [Refrain]

Text Information
First Line: “Be like the Father,” says Jesus to me
Title: Showering and Shining
Author: E. E. Hewitt
Refrain First Line: Show’ring and shining sweet blessings, bright sunbeams
Publication Date: 1897
Notes: Public Domain.
Tune Information
Name: [“Be like the Father,” says Jesus to me]
Composer: H. L. Gilmour
Notes: Public Domain.
